Why Twitter Engagement Matters
Twitter is a fast-paced platform where engagement metrics like retweets and favorites (now "likes") directly impact your reach. The more engagement your tweets receive, the more visibility they gain, helping you build authority and grow your audience.
Optimize Your Tweet Timing
Posting at the right time ensures maximum visibility. Research shows that tweets published during peak hours (9 AM–3 PM) on weekdays perform better. Use tools like Twitter Analytics or Hootsuite to identify when your audience is most active.
Craft Attention-Grabbing Headlines
Your tweet's first few words determine whether users will stop scrolling. Use:
- Power words (e.g., "Proven," "Instant," "Exclusive")
- Questions to spark curiosity (e.g., "Want 2x more retweets?")
- Numbers for quick readability (e.g., "5 Techniques to Boost Engagement")
Leverage Visual Content
Tweets with images or videos receive 150% more retweets than text-only posts. Use:
- High-quality images with minimal text overlay
- Short, engaging videos (under 30 seconds)
- GIFs to add humor or emotion
Use Hashtags Strategically
Hashtags categorize your content and expand reach. Follow these rules:
- Limit to 1–2 relevant hashtags per tweet
- Mix popular and niche hashtags (e.g., #SocialMedia + #TwitterMarketing)
- Avoid overused or spammy tags
Engage With Your Audience
Twitter is a two-way conversation. Increase engagement by:
- Responding to comments within 1–2 hours
- Retweeting user-generated content mentioning you
- Asking open-ended questions to encourage replies
Run Polls and Twitter Threads
Interactive content like polls boosts engagement by 25%. Threads (series of connected tweets) also keep users hooked. Examples:
- "Which strategy increased your retweets? Vote below! ↓"
- A thread breaking down a complex topic into digestible points
Collaborate With Influencers
Partnering with influencers in your niche exposes your content to their followers. Steps:
- Identify micro-influencers (10K–50K followers) for higher engagement rates
- Mention them in tweets (e.g., "Loved @Influencer's take on this!")
- Co-create content (e.g., joint Twitter Spaces or Q&A sessions)
Analyze and Adapt
Regularly review Twitter Analytics to track performance. Focus on:
- Top-performing tweets (replicate their style)
- Engagement rate (aim for 1–3% minimum)
- Follower growth trends
